When discussing weight loss, the first thing that comes to the mind is the fact that a person needs to do dieting and exercise for loosing weight. In addition to these methods there are several surgical methods also available for weight loss. A new surgical method of reducing fats from the body that is gaining popularity is laser liposuction. Also known as laser lipo or smart lipo, this method has been approved by the Food and Drug Administration. This technique was developed by Cynosure.

Laser lipo is gaining popularity for several reasons. One of the reasons is that it is considered to be the safest type of liposuction that can be carried out on a patient. When performed, the surgeon uses a local anesthesia and thus the risks associated with the general anesthesia are eliminated. The effects of laser lipo are permanent. Once the fat cells are removed from the body, they do not generate themselves back unlike some other fat reduction surgeries.

With the use of laser lipo, at any given time a patient can loose up to eight pounds of fat. Laser lipo can be used on areas like the neck, face, arms, knees, back and areas with sagging skin. There are various types of techniques that can be used for laser lipo. These include Toronto Cosmetic, Erchonia Neira 4L and smart lipo laser body sculpting. Any of the techniques can be used for removing excess fats from the body effectively.

Once the surgeon identifies the area from which fat has to be removed, he inserts a laser fiber into the area. This laser fiber works to identify the parts that contain excess fats. A laser beam is then targeted on to the area to remove excess fats. This laser beam does not affect the surrounding areas and the tissues.
